The tiers
Monthly and annual. The unit you pay against, per plan.
| tier | monthly | annual | what's included | unit |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Community (self-host) | $0 | n/a | unlimited, your infra | executions |
| Starter (Cloud) | €24 | €20 | 2,500 executions/mo | executions |
| Pro (Cloud) | €60 | €50 | 10,000 executions/mo | executions |
| Business | €667 | n/a | 40,000 executions/mo | executions |
| Enterprise | Custom | n/a | custom | executions |

Billed per full workflow run, not per step.
Billed per full workflow run, not per step. A 50-step workflow is one execution. Cloud list prices are in EUR, and the cheap path is self-hosting.
